About Us
Truck Centre (WA) is the exclusive dealership for Volvo, UD, and Mack trucks in Western Australia. With eight branches thriving across the state, we proudly uphold the title of the "Largest Truck Transport Solution in WA”.
The Role
Truck Centre WA is currently seeking an experienced Branch Manager to lead our Port Hedland operation. This hands-on role calls for a high-performing, dedicated individual driven to support our customers and staff by delivering exceptional service through the sale of genuine parts and quality repairs in the Pilbara region.
This Role would be on a Fly-In Fly-Out (FIFO) from Perth to Port Hedland with negotiable set shift patterns to allow for balance between work and home life.
